Discovering the Natural Beauty

Balmont is surrounded by some of the most breathtaking scenery that Montana has to offer. The majestic mountains provide a backdrop for various outdoor activities throughout the year. Whether you are hiking during the summer or skiing in winter, the natural allure of this area is undeniable.

One of the most popular spots for visitors is the nearby Gallatin National Forest. This expansive forest covers over 1.8 million acres and features numerous trails suitable for both casual walks and challenging hikes. For those keen on wildlife watching, the forest is home to diverse species such as elk, deer, and even black bears. Early morning hikes often reward visitors with sightings of these magnificent creatures in their natural habitat.

Another highlight for nature lovers is the picturesque Hyalite Canyon. Known for its stunning views and clear blue lakes, it's an ideal spot for fishing, kayaking, or simply relaxing by the water’s edge. The canyon also boasts several scenic picnic areas where families can enjoy lunch surrounded by Montana's unspoiled beauty.

Embracing Adventure Sports

For adrenaline junkies, Balmont serves as a perfect launch point for various adventure sports. The area's rugged terrain invites thrill-seekers to engage in rock climbing, mountain biking, and white-water rafting.

The Gallatin River is particularly famous among white-water enthusiasts. With rapids ranging from class II to IV, it caters to both beginners and experienced rafters alike. Local outfitters offer guided tours that ensure safety while providing an exhilarating experience against stunning backdrops.

If climbing is more your style, head over to the nearby Bridger Mountains where routes vary from easy climbs to technical ascents perfect for seasoned climbers looking to push their limits. The region’s dramatic cliffs provide not only challenges but also spectacular views of the surrounding valleys.
